Home
last modified time | relevance | path

Searched refs:mantissa (Results 1 – 4 of 4) sorted by relevance

/libcore/ojluni/src/main/java/jdk/internal/math/
DFormattedFloatingDecimal.java42 private char[] mantissa; field in FormattedFloatingDecimal
59 this.mantissa = fdConverter.toJavaFormatString().toCharArray(); in FormattedFloatingDecimal()
119 return mantissa; in getMantissa()
187 mantissa = create(isNegative, nDigits + extraZeros + 2); in fillCompatible()
188 System.arraycopy(digits, 0, mantissa, startIndex, nDigits); in fillCompatible()
189 Arrays.fill(mantissa, startIndex + nDigits, startIndex + nDigits + extraZeros, '0'); in fillCompatible()
190 mantissa[startIndex + nDigits + extraZeros] = '.'; in fillCompatible()
191 mantissa[startIndex + nDigits + extraZeros+1] = '0'; in fillCompatible()
194 mantissa = create(isNegative, exp + 1 + t); in fillCompatible()
195 System.arraycopy(digits, 0, mantissa, startIndex, exp); in fillCompatible()
[all …]
/libcore/luni/src/main/native/
Dcbigint.cpp430 uint64_t mantissa, test64; in toDoubleHighPrecision() local
449 mantissa = *arg << highBit; in toDoubleHighPrecision()
451 CREATE_DOUBLE_BITS (mantissa, -highBit); in toDoubleHighPrecision()
456 mantissa = *arg >> highBit; in toDoubleHighPrecision()
458 CREATE_DOUBLE_BITS (mantissa, highBit); in toDoubleHighPrecision()
462 if (test > 0x400 || ((test == 0x400) && (mantissa & 1))) in toDoubleHighPrecision()
474 mantissa = in toDoubleHighPrecision()
480 mantissa = arg[length]; in toDoubleHighPrecision()
483 CREATE_DOUBLE_BITS (mantissa, length * 64 - highBit); in toDoubleHighPrecision()
487 if (test64 > SIGN_MASK || ((test64 == SIGN_MASK) && (mantissa & 1))) in toDoubleHighPrecision()
[all …]
/libcore/ojluni/annotations/hiddenapi/sun/misc/
DFormattedFloatingDecimal.java88 private char[] mantissa; field in FormattedFloatingDecimal
/libcore/ojluni/src/main/java/java/util/
DFormatter.java3828 StringBuilder mant = bdl.mantissa(); in print()
3882 StringBuilder mant = bdl.mantissa(); in print()
3958 public StringBuilder mantissa() { in mantissa() method in Formatter.FormatSpecifier.BigDecimalLayout